@media (max-width: 768px){.btn{padding:8px 16px}}.btn{border-radius:8px;padding:12px 24px;box-shadow:0 4px 6px #0000001a;transition:background-color .3s ease}.btn-info{background-color:#007bff}.btn-info:hover{background-color:#0056b3}.btn-success{background-color:#28a745}.btn-success:hover{background-color:#218838}.btn-warning{background-color:#ffc107}.btn-warning:hover{background-color:#e0a800}.btn-primary{background-color:#17a2b8}.btn-primary:hover{background-color:#117a8b}.rounded-circle{border-radius:50%}@media (max-width: 768px){#recordingStatus{display:block}}#recordingStatus{display:inline-flex;align-items:center;gap:8px}.recording{color:red;animation:pulsate 1s infinite}.not-recording{color:green}#recordingIcon{font-size:1.5em}@keyframes pulsate{0%{transform:scale(1);opacity:1}50%{transform:scale(1.1);opacity:.7}to{transform:scale(1);opacity:1}}.twemoji{font-size:1em}.dropdown-language{display:flex;align-items:center;gap:8px;cursor:pointer;position:relative}.dropdown-language .dropdown-menu{display:none;position:absolute;top:100%;left:0;z-index:1000;float:left;min-width:160px;padding:.5rem 0;margin:.125rem 0 0;font-size:1rem;color:#212529;text-align:left;list-style:none;background-color:#fff;background-clip:padding-box;border:1px solid rgba(0,0,0,.15);border-radius:.25rem;box-shadow:0 .5rem 1rem #0000002d}.dropdown-language.show .dropdown-menu{display:block}#editableDiv{min-height:60px;max-width:300px;flex:1;background-color:#f5f5f5;border:none;color:#333}.progress{height:10px}#step1Editor,#step3Editor,#phraseDiv{height:800px}#step4Display{height:auto;min-height:300px;height:800px;overflow-y:auto;white-space:pre-wrap}.modal-dialog-centered.modal-xl{max-width:80%}@media (max-width: 768px){.btn{padding:8px 16px}#step1Editor,#step3Editor,#phraseDiv,#step4Display{height:400px}}
